If you have a trade-in, it should be discussed after negotiating the acquisition price of your brand-new automobile. Buying and trading in a car are 2 separate deals and need to be treated thus. If you toss your trade right into the negotiation, a supplier can leverage that to puzzle you on just how much you'll really be spending for the cars and truck, and it may be tough to get him to minimize the MSRP.

Dealer plates play an essential role in enabling dealerships to run more effectively, especially when it involves test drives and the transport of lorries between locations or to clients.
For instance, a car dealership in Los Angeles might require to send out lorries to Orange County for a weekend event. With dealership plates, there's no requirement to sign up the automobile each time it's relocated, conserving substantial time and initiative for procedures and logistics groups - kruse marshall mn.
